Transaction 904239a0235eb282a56c1fedece4e8b3ffb0e220b8dcb1ba5515728fd8472e7c

1 Input
2 Outputs
  • 904239a0235eb282a56c1fedece4e8b3ffb0e220b8dcb1ba5515728fd8472e7c:0
  • value  142483
    address  18Zguz4U7bhs8JKqmc4v8UBmx3nf5vsYkA
  • 904239a0235eb282a56c1fedece4e8b3ffb0e220b8dcb1ba5515728fd8472e7c:1
  • value  5609327
    address  32KjPxjHy3begY6E8mW8xmDUK7WmoWxpLC